PHOENIX, Oct. 29 /PRNewswire-FirstCall/ -- Republic Services, Inc. (NYSE: RSG)
announced today that it has notified the registered holders of its 7.875%
Senior Notes due 2013 (the "Notes") that it will redeem all of the Notes
outstanding on November 30, 2009 (the "Redemption Date"). The Notes will be
redeemed at a price equal to 102.625% of the principal amount of the Notes,
plus accrued and unpaid interest up to, but not including, the Redemption
Date. Payment of the redemption price will be made by U.S. Bank National
Association, the trustee under the indenture governing the Notes, on the
Redemption Date upon presentation and surrender of the Notes as set forth in
the redemption notice. The company intends to use cash on hand and, if
necessary, incremental borrowings under its revolving credit facility to fund
the redemption. The company may also explore capital markets opportunities to
fund the redemption if market conditions are favorable. The company expects to
incur a charge upon extinguishment of the Notes of approximately $35 million.
This charge will be reflected in its fourth quarter 2009 financial results.

ABOUT REPUBLIC SERVICES

Republic Services, Inc. is a leading provider of services in the domestic,
non-hazardous solid waste industry. The Company provides non-hazardous solid
waste collection services for commercial, industrial, municipal, and
residential customers through 380 collection companies in 40 states. It also
owns or operates 239 transfer stations, 199 solid waste landfills and 79
recycling facilities. Republic serves millions of residential customers under
contracts with more than 3,000 municipalities for waste collection and
residential services.  It also serves commercial customers throughout its
